We’re helping to bring better healthcare to residents of Northern Virginia with a new hospital and outpatient center.
A new 110-bed hospital and 140,000-square-foot outpatient center – an expansion of healthcare provider Inova’s Franconia-Springfield HealthPlex – will soon provide the surrounding community with access to state-of-the-art care close to home. We‘re providing structural and acoustics and vibration engineering services to the joint architectural team of Ballinger and Ennead for the project.
The new hospital’s two towers will encompass multiple procedural rooms, private rooms, an emergency room, and a diagnostic imaging department, while the ambulatory surgery and outpatient center will house physicians’ offices and procedural rooms. The project also includes a 42,000-square-foot central utility plant. The structural system is engineered to support advanced medical equipment, resilient operations, and long-term flexibility while meeting strict performance criteria for vibration control and acoustics in critical clinical spaces.
